[GUIDE] Helper zips to switch between OOS 3.0 and OOS 2.2.1 firmware

At the moment we have rather dfficult situation because custom ROMs based on AOSP (such as my AD which is not yet public) require previous OOS LP firmware, while OOS 3.0 includes new MM firmware which breaks both older recoveries and custom ROMs.
As I need to switch between OOS 3.0 and my AD quite frequently, I created two helpful flashable zips so I can do that easily, and because it's useful for me, perhaps it'll be useful for you too.
Download: MM | LP
Instructions:
- Download the firmware you want (or both, if you want easy switching)
- Unpack downloaded zip, you'll find firmware-update.zip and recovery.img inside
- Put both of those files on your phone, in appropriately named directory such as "firmware-LP" or "firmware-MM"
- When you will need to do a switch, simply firstly flash firmware-update.zip, then flash recovery.img as recovery image via "flash image" option in TWRP
- Reboot to load new firmware
That's it, this way you firstly flash chosen firmware version, and then TWRP recovery that works with it.
So if you have two TWRP backups - one of OOS 3.0 and one of CM13.0, make sure that you have proper firmware (and recovery) after restoring backup - LP for CM13.0, and MM for OOS 3.0.
Situation should soon improve (when OnePlus pushes kernel sources, and MM-based ROMs will rebase), but until then it's wise to keep both of those firmware + recovery combos on your sd card, so you can do a switch without any problem on as-needed basis.
Hope it helps. Try to be careful with those, if you mix up wrong recovery with wrong firmware you'll need to flash proper recovery.img variant via fastboot. You can't hard brick anything by using those files, in worst case soft-brick if both your recovery and your ROM will be for wrong firmware you have.

[OREO 8.0] [Stock, Deodex] Xperia X F512x ROMs

Hi! I Want to Share with you official Stock Clean Deodex Zipalign ROMs kernel pathed, DRM-fix included
It's a base for development and is ready for modifications like eXposed etc. or for patch ROMs (like an eXistenZ O ROM etc.)
Download:
Now I have deodexed .50 FW (for eXistenZ O v6.0.0):
F5121 download (MEGA)
F5122 download (MEGA)
Deodex .85 FW
F5121 download (MEGA)
F5122 download (MEGA)
Latest Stock Deodex .118 FW (for eXistenZ O v7.0.0):
F5121 download (MEGA)
F5122 download (MEGA)
folder with ROMs
ROMs tested on both devices F5121 and F5122 so enjoy.
before installing:
make shure you have unlocked bootloader and backup DRM-keys with Dirty Caw exploit
Have allready installed latest SONY FW with Flashtool or Emma for latest bootloader
Backup all your Data before wipe
Installation:
1) Copy Deodexed ROM zip into a memory card or internal phone storage
2) Install TWRP 3.x.x
3) Go to TWRP and make wipe (data, system, cache, dalvik cache)
4) Go to Install section of TWRP and navigate to zip location
5) install zip with Full Deodex ROM
6) restart the phone with TWRP
7) wait while bootable
8) enjoy
if you need root or other addons make shure you have boot ROM first. Don't flash all zips mods after ROM installation it cause a bootloop and you will wipe and install the ROM again
